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00129 0537038 76
900 9808954
900 9808954
5969561 16348602 9139081710
All about undefined
Interested in learning more?
900 9808954
5969561 16348602 9139081710
See more
3895954646 88 78845
7371 7388180783 12932079 364 582739
See more
0259140483 85990 993511352
56 106 395 6795
See more